Our client, a non-profit organization in Tamale, Ghana, is looking for a Communications Coordinator to develop and implement effective communication strategies promoting its work in the water, sanitation, and hygiene (WASH) sector. The role involves creating engaging content for target audiences, including donors, partners, local media, and national and local government, managing social media and websites, coordinating media relations, and producing multimedia materials to raise awareness, advocate for change, and strengthen stakeholder relationships.
Qualified candidates will have experience creating engaging content across a variety of media channels for an international NGO or non-profit organization. To be successful, you must possess excellent time management, communication and people skills, with a good understanding of the WASH sector.
